Stop attacking Saraki, Kwara youths tell Falana

Date: 2017-08-11

A socio-political group, Kwara Agenda has cautioned Lagos lawyer, Mr. Femi Falana (SAN) against attacking Senate President, Dr Bukola Saraki allegedly for no just cause.

The group, comprising mainly youths in a statement signed by its coordinator, Mallam Yusuf Olatunji, noted that Falana had been very loud about the issue of payment of pension to former governors which Saraki is entitled to by law but had on his own volition abandoned the entitlement.

The group while arguing that Saraki has demonstrated good leadership by his decision also asked Falana to explain what role he allegedly played in the disposal or sale of properties forfeited to the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) by people convicted by the courts in the last 10 years.

Excerpt from the statement reads: "It is easy for people like Falana to grandstand and play to the gallery by issuing press statements accusing others and making demands on others. However, our position is that he who goes to equity must go with clean hands. You cannot demand probity and accountability from others while you hide some information about your transactions and financial dealings, particularly since a government agency or commission is being alleged to have been involved.

"Let it also be noted by all and sundry that the said pension was legitimately paid to Dr. Saraki and it was his personal decision to stop the payment of the money. The government has equally stopped the payment. Saraki did not need to stop the payment since the law allowed it. He took a moral decision to stop the payment of the money into his account.

"Somebody like Falana should simply commend Saraki for his responsive and responsible action. Saraki has demonstrated leadership that others should follow. He deserves praise not the kind of negative response by Falana."
